CRI-1 Color Rendering Improvement Filter

Colour-rendering enhancement filter boosting CRI from typical LED and fluorescent sources to deliver richer, more natural colour reproduction for retail, broadcast, and architectural lighting.

  • Colorimetric performance
  • Target source type: Phosphor-converted white LED / fluorescent
  • CRI Ra improvement: 75 → 92+ (typical)
  • R9 (deep red) improvement: 10–30 → 80+ (typical)
  • Colour temperature shift: Minimal (< 200 K shift typical)
  • Light output reduction: ~32.1 %
  • Spectral characteristics
  • Spectral method: Selective suppression of excess yellow-green emission
  • Key modification region: 380 – 609 nm
  • Average transmittance: ~67.9 % T (visible range)
  • Construction: Ion-assisted hard-oxide; 5 – 450 mm shapes, 0.21 – 3.8 mm thick
  • Custom options: Source-specific tuning, combined CRI + colour temperature correction, rapid prototypes

Description

CRI-1 delivers a bold red boost with peak transmission of 95.1 % at 772 nm while aggressively suppressing the blue-violet region. The filter achieves minimum transmission of 21.2 % at 427 nm, creating a dramatic spectral valley that cuts problematic violet content. This red-dominant profile (83.8 % R band pass) combined with suppressed blue (47.8 %) generates authentic warm-white tonality. The 67.9 % average transmission ensures sufficient flux while reshaping the spectral power distribution to elevate warm white CRI scores.

Key Advantages

  • Red-Dominant Architecture - 85 % + transmission in the red region (700-850 nm) combined with blue valley at 427 nm creates powerful warm-tone enhancement that boosts R9 and R13 CRI components without sacrificing overall brightness.
  • Minimal Green Band Erosion - Green regions maintain 51-57 % transmission, preserving accent colors and skin-tone accuracy while still suppressing the yellow-green excess typical of phosphor-converted LEDs.
  • Deep Blue Suppression - Blue band transmission at 47.8 % creates aggressive short-wavelength filtering that eliminates the cool cast many LED sources exhibit, instantly warming perceived color temperature.
  • High-Durability Ion-Assisted Coating - Hard-oxide, ion-assisted design withstands continuous high-power stage and broadcast illumination without delamination or wavelength shift over thousands of operational hours.
  • Custom Format Versatility - Available as round 25-450 mm, square blanks, and free-form geometries with substrate options including Borofloat, soda-lime, Schott D263 T, and Corning Eagle XG at 0.21-3.8 mm thickness for any fixture integration.
